OVERVIEW OF THE CURRENT SITUATION (1st part)

Seeing the panorama of the electric vehicle market,  the percentage of sales is very low (1.5% of the United States market). There is some distrust on the part of the clients, in venturing to test an electric vehicle, because they have doubts of them and do not want to buy the first ones for uncertainty to fail and also, because they observe that the industry is not strongly established with a large number of vehicles or infrastructure within their countries.

Now, it must be taken into account that the autonomous vehicles necessarily by the trend, will choose to put aside a combustion engine that needs gasoline, and start establishing from the beginning, an electric motor to its units that are going to be manufactured .

There is a high degree of uncertainty on the part of companies that produce electric vehicles, especially due to the lack of knowledge they have regarding the logistics of the same companies. Today, there are very few specialized suppliers that offer logistics services for this industry, in addition to them, in the same way, it has not yet generated a strong and stable knowledge to develop its service, because it is an industry in which nobody is a pioneer at all, despite the fact that there are some with a considerable number of years providing the service . This can be seen reflected in the transportation of one of the main inputs for an electric vehicle, which is the engine.

Due to what we have already mentioned so far and due to various other factors, the investment is also perceived as risky. In addition, it must be considered that there is a decrease in vehicle sales, and that there is a probability  that a recession will come in the automotive industry, so that the period of return for investors is going to lengthen even more. The next 3 to 5 years will be crucial for the automotive industry.

Today, electric vehicles continue to be high cost, for reasons that the same production and logistics costs are high. The change that we will witness within the industry in 5 years, will be abrupt. Competitiveness does not stop and will not stop rising, so that many companies that do not have the resources to make large investments can be at risk, although it is expected that there will also be different alliances with the objective of reducing costs mainly .

We mention these points, because as in many other industries, the changes that are generated are gradual. What we hope to see in the first place is the growth in sales of conventional electric vehicles, which will open the way to more complex vehicles such as autonomous vehicles.

During 2019, we have witnessed the revelation of various projects in which large companies such as Lamborghini, Jaguar, Rolls Royce, Bentley, BMW, Renault, DS Automobiles, Mecedes-Benz, Peugeot, among others, that have brought to light their  autonomous vehicles, creating a great expectation of what we could see in the market between approximately 2030-2035.

INTRO



Over time, technological inventions have emerged and have impacted the lives of specific societies and some others globally. Many of them have partially and even radically transformed both home life and the different existing industries. Mobility is a key element for the survival of the human being, but especially for the flow of the economy, mainly if we talk about the movement of heritage goods and the offer of services of different nature.

In logistics, which represents one of the largest expenses of companies, the automobile, one of the inventions developed by the human being, is one of the main tools that facilitate the mobility of objects and people. Due to the range of its use since its invention, and the strong influence it has on the lives of people in general, companies have not stopped investing in the car industry to generate innovation on vehicles, which now obviously are no longer just of gas, but also electric.

The rapid pace with which technology advances has brought new lifestyles that society has gradually adapted, so that there is a degree to which they normalize it. Currently, speaking of mobility and vehicles, most are land vehicles that need fuels such as gasoline to achieve their main goal, although today, electric vehicles are slightly present, and some others, propose new technologies in such a way that they offer a high degree of autonomy.

According to the DGT, an autonomous vehicle is one that has a driving capacity equipped with technology that allows its handling or driving without specifying the active form of control or supervision of a driver, whether or not such autonomous technology was activated or deactivated temporarily or permanent. It is of these autonomous vehicles that we will be talking about in the following post on this blog , especially their relationship with the logistics issue.
